Concerns about the difficulties in securing water have led the Australian coal mining industry to seek innovative ways to improve its water management and to adopt novel strategies that will lead to less water being used and more water being reused. Simulation tools are essential to assess current water management performance and to predict the efficiency of potential strategies. As water systems on coal mines are complex and consist of various inter-connected elements, a systems approach was selected, which views mine site water management as a system that obtains water from various sources (surface, groundwater), provides sufficient water of suitable quality to the mining tasks (coal beneficiation, dust suppression, underground operations) and maintains environmental performance. In this paper, the model is described and its calibration is illustrated. The results of applying the model for the comparison of the water balances of 7 coal mines in the northern Bowen Basin (Queensland, Australia) are presented. The model is used to assess the impact of applying specific water management strategies. Results show that a simple systems model is an appropriate tool for assessing site performance, for providing guidance to improve performance through strategic planning, and for guiding adoption of site objectives. 相似文献

Despite the importance of knowledge transfer for firms involved in foreign direct investment activities, this area has not
received appropriate attention from the perspectives of both the knowledge transferor (i.e., MNC parent) and the knowledge
recipient. To fill in the gap in the current literature we propose a model to understand the links between criteria complicating
the transfer of knowledge and preferences that the company has to focus. This model is based on both the existing literature
as well as views of company representatives and provides a useful methodology for identifying decision making problems on
the transfer of knowledge. In this paper, we investigate the fuzzy linear programming technique (FLP) to analyze these links
and for multiple attribute group decision making (MAGDM) problems with preference information on criteria. To reflect the
decision maker’s subjective preference information and to determine the weight vector of attributes, the technique for order
preference by similarity to ideal solution (TOPSIS) developed by Hwang and Yoon (1995) and the linear programming technique
for multidimensional analysis of preference (LINMAP) developed by Sirinivasan and Shocker (Psychometrica 38:337–369, 1973)
are used. 相似文献

This paper describes software designed to explore pest phenology (development) over space and time. The framework presented links sequences of interpolated daily maximum and minimum temperatures with a variety of process-based phenology and accumulated temperature models. The flexibility offered by this approach is demonstrated using examples of gridded maps of pest phenology on target dates, graphs of the sequences of pest development at individual locations and assessments of error in the predicted dates over the course of a model run. Finally, the potential application of the software in support of agricultural management systems, policy development and integrated research is discussed. 相似文献

Research in psychology, psycholinguistics, and cognitive science has discovered and examined numerous psychological constraints on human information processing. Short term memory limitations, a focus of attention bias, and a preference for the use of temporally recent information are three examples. This paper shows that psychological constraints such as these can be used effectively as domain-independent sources of bias to guide feature set selection and weighting for case-based learning algorithms.We first show that cognitive biases can be automatically and explicitly encoded into the baseline instance representation: each bias modifies the representation by changing features, deleting features, or modifying feature weights. Next, we investigate the related problems of cognitive bias selection and cognitive bias interaction for the feature weighting approach. In particular, we compare two cross-validation algorithms for bias selection that make different assumptions about the independence of individual component biases. In evaluations on four natural language learning tasks, we show that the bias selection algorithms can determine which cognitive bias or biases are relevant for each learning task and that the accuracy of the case-based learning algorithm improves significantly when the selected bias(es) are incorporated into the baseline instance representation. 相似文献

Continuous underway sampling was used in four research cruises near the mouth of Saginaw Bay in order to locate the bay-lake front, where eutrophic bay water mixes with oligotrophic Lake Huron water. Although mixing between these water masses normally occurs in outer Saginaw Bay, the distribution was variable, depending on wind force and direction as well as water temperature. Large algal crops in inner Saginaw Bay had reduced soluble nutrients, particularly silicate and nitrate-nitrogen, in the outer bay to levels lower than the adjacent lake water. Nonetheless, outer bay water supported high algal biomass (up to 14 μg/L chlorophyll a) and 14C uptake (up to 73 μg /L/h). The phytoplankton community at the nutrient front between bay and lake waters was characterized by high chlorophyll a biomass ( = 4.47 μg/L), low 14C uptake ( = 7.12 μg/L/h), and high bacterial activity (Vmax = 1.33) indicating the presence of a senescent assemblage. Decomposition and settling of phytoplankton in the vicinity of the front apparently served to remove much of the bay plankton from the water column before mixing into the open lake. But, during mid-summer, occasional large inputs of nutrients and/or phytoplankton from the bay into the open lake were observed. 相似文献

It is proposed to determine damage parameters in two dimensions (surface of a material) or three dimensions (in the bulk of a solid) by using full‐field displacement measurements. A finite‐element approach is developed to evaluate piece‐wise constant elastic parameters modeled by an isotropic damage variable. Two sets of examples are discussed. The first series deals with mechanical fields obtained by finite element simulations to assess the performance of the approach. The research presented in this paper aims to support the macroergonomics adoption improvement process by developing a broader understanding of relationships between key macroergonomics factors and management styles. The methodology involves knowledge acquisition, identifying, and categorizing a holistic set of key criteria about the macroergonomics adoption process. The Analytic Hierarchy Process is suggested as a multi‐attribute decision‐making methodology to effectively enhance adoption of macroergonomics and to improve management decision performance in measuring and comparing the overall performance of different management styles based on macroergonomical criteria. The study found that in terms of company culture, participation, human capability, and attitudes, the best management style in improving macroergonomics adoption is Management by Values. © 2004 Wiley Periodicals, Inc. The nature of home automation is introduced. It is argued that end users should be able to define how the home system reacts to changing circumstances. Policies are employed as user-defined rules for how this should happen. The architecture of the Homer home automation system is briefly overviewed. The Homer policy system and the Homeric policy language it supports are explained. A technique is described for offline conflict analysis among policies (the analogue of the feature interaction problem). A substantial worked example shows how conflict detection is performed on a range of sample home policies. 相似文献
